The Nordegg area has set a temperature record for July 9, according to Environment and Climate Change Canada (ECCC).
ECCC data shows the area set a new record high of 32.4 degrees Celsius, beating the old record of 30.7 degrees Celsius set in 2015. Records in this area have been kept since 1915.
